Mine is the famous Arucaria one which is an anagram of While Shepherds watched their flocks by night, but I have temporarily lost it!
5 of 31  -   Report This Post

mamya

27th November 2018, 14:07
This one...

//One of Araucaria's best (and most quoted) long anagrams is "O hark the herald angels sing the boy's descent, which lifted up the world", which produces WHILE SHEPHERDS WATCHED THEIR FLOCKS BY NIGHT/ALL SEATED IN THE GROUND.//
